Do you have a problem with fruit flies? You can get rid of them with a little apple cider vinegar! Pour some vinegar into the bottom of a tall glass. Add a little bit of dish soap. The fruit flies will swim into the glass, but won't be able to swim out, and will drown.

One of the ways that you can prevent mosquitoes from coming to your house is to eliminate the standing water that you have outdoors. This can be anything from a puddle to a kiddy pool, as you will want to drain all the water in these, especially in the summer.
Do not leave any food out or unsealed and make sure that you clean up any crumbs or food scraps. Bugs, especially roaches love to get into food scraps that have been left out. Put used food in a tightly sealed container or in a baggie that bugs cannot break into.
If you see damaged wood in your home, look at it closely for what kind of damage it is. If you see that the soft parts of the wood are gone but that the annual rings are intact, you likely have termites. Other forms of damage would be from other forms of insects.
Install a cap on your chimney to prevent birds, squirrels and other nuisances from entering. Not only do these animals' nests present a fire hazard, but the critters themselves can carry lice and other parasites. The cap acts as a barricade, keeping intruders out while allowing smoke to pass through.

If you're trying to battle a mouse or rat problem on your own, keep this in mind: mice and rats will eat almost anything. You can use almost anything to bait a rodent trap. You can even use your spoiled foods for your traps, plus it'll be a pretty good way to dispose of them.
Do not use rat or mouse poison if you have pets in your home. Cats and dogs that catch and eat poisoned rodents become poisoned themselves. Poison and other dangerous chemicals are a problem if you have young children. Kids might think the pellets are candy.
Around the exterior of your home, there are tiny cracks next to your pipes, in your foundation, and in your siding. These cracks may seem small, but they are big enough for the bugs to get inside your home. Use a good quality exterior caulk to seal these cracks and keep the bugs outside.
Outdoor lights can attract pests. Avoid placing these lights near your home's entrances. You might also try using orange or yellow lighting, which are not as attractive to bugs as white light is.
Check all your food stores and make sure they are sealed tight. Do not trust rolling up a partial bag of flour in a box to keep the bugs out. Bugs can get in between the spaces in boxes and bags to infest your pantry. Use air tight containers to store all food in your home.

If you have a bat in your belfry, the only way to get rid of them is to block their entrance. Look for areas where light is coming in and block them with mesh. Of course, remove the bats first by scaring them out carefully so you don't harm them.
